Why My Japanese Credit Card Failed (and How I Fixed It)

I ran into a bit of a snag when I first tried to place my order. Like many popular US brands, Alo Yoga can sometimes be picky about international credit cards. I tried my local Japanese card, and the transaction was immediately flagged and declined. This is a common headache when shopping from Japan—stores like Nike, Sephora, and even Alo often block orders that don't use a US-based payment method or are sent to known shipping hubs.

I didn't let that stop me. I used the comGateway "BuyForMe" service. Essentially, I told them what I wanted, and they bought the item on my behalf using a US domestic card. This is the safest way to guarantee the order doesn't get cancelled at the last minute. Prohibited Items and Shipping Rules

Before you get carried away adding every Spring 2026 accessory to your cart, I suggest you check the latest prohibited items list. While leggings are perfectly safe to ship to Japan, other items you might find on a lifestyle site—like certain perfumes, aerosol dry shampoos, or wellness supplements—might be restricted.

I always make sure to review the shipping rules for Japan specifically, as our customs regulations can be quite strict regarding certain ingredients.
